Description:

Responsibility Level:
Primary responsibility is to deliver productive material in an effort to support the assembly process. Under the direction of the Supervisor, this employee will maintain adequate levels of inventory to sustain the assembly process.

Principal Duties:
Reviews Daily customer orders as it pertains to material delivery from the Warehouse. i.e Kitting, batching, Kanban etc.
Maintains adequate inventory levels (line-side) in an effort to support the assembly process
Identifies overstocking, material shortages, discrepant material, scrap, quality concerns etc.
Contacts appropriate members of Management in an effort to consciously identify potential problems/ concerns as it pertains to their specific

job requirements:
Enters data into Material Database via computer, scanner or other electronic devices as required
Operates machinery pertinent to completing the tasks at hand. i.e. Forklift, Tigger, Pallet Jack
Suggests continual Improvement opportunities while performing various tasks within the plant.
Performs audits, visual inspections, verifications, cycle counts as required by management
Must be willing to accept and receive frequent supervision and assistance with regard to material handling
Detects and reports defective materials or questionable conditions to the department supervisor
Maintains the work area and equipment in a clean orderly condition and follows prescribed safety regulations
Other duties as required
